Sascha Bülow - PeerSpot reviewer
Tunnel-free and secure vector routing technology is its major USP, and as a partner, we get good support from them
The UI of the SSR conductor is the main part where improvements can be done. Today, for every configuration step, you have to do a series of clicks. What we are missing there are wizards. For example, I have two applications, and I want one application to be prioritized against the other. In such a case, a wizard for assigning policies to a service without configuring each step by hand would be very helpful. There should be an overhaul of the GUI of the conductor. The functionality they have got in the Mist portal should be baked into the conductor itself. It would be really great, but as we all know, that won't happen. Besides that, there are so many things we are discussing with the engineers and the product management of 128T or Juniper. I'm pretty sure that every feature that will come in the next half-year or three-quarters of a year would be influenced directly by us.
Engineerinfosec67 - PeerSpot reviewer
Centralized management streamlines global network traffic control
Prisma SD-WAN requires a more seamless integration with other Palo Alto solutions, like Prisma Access. Although there has been improvement, further steps can be taken. Additionally, it would be beneficial if the solution integrated the SD-WAN features of Prisma SD-WAN with the security features of Palo Alto's next-generation firewalls, as they currently do not align.

Pricing and Cost Advice

"It is a simple bandwidth-based license and the orchestration comes bundled with the solution by default."
"We are currently renegotiating the offer for the licenses and the license bundle model. The license for an ISP has to be different from the license for an end customer. This is something we are currently renegotiating with Juniper, but, of course, the pricing for the licensing is always an issue when you want to get more customers."
"If you're already invested in a Palo Alto product, it would be logical to use this solution. If not, there might be some other solutions that are more viable in terms of pricing."
"It is more expensive than Fortinet."
"On a scale from one to ten, where one is cheap and ten is expensive, I rate the solution's pricing an eight out of ten."
"This solution stood out because it cost considerably less than the other SD-WAN solutions out there from Cisco."
"Prisma SD-WAN is a pretty expensive solution."
